Mari Bank数字银行账户API接入教程实操教程
2026-02-25 0
详情
报告
跨境服务
文章
Mari Bank数字银行账户API接入教程实操教程
要点速读(TL;DR)
- Mari Bank数字银行账户API 是为跨境卖家提供的自动化银行服务接口,支持账户查询、交易记录同步、批量付款等功能。
- 适合有自动化财务管理需求的中大型跨境卖家、ERP服务商或支付中台团队。
- 接入需完成企业认证、API密钥申请、技术对接与沙箱测试四步流程。
- 关键注意事项:确保HTTPS加密传输、IP白名单配置、签名验签机制合规。
- 常见失败原因包括:参数格式错误、时间戳超时、签名不匹配、权限不足。
- 建议先在沙箱环境完成全流程验证后再切换生产环境。
Mari Bank数字银行账户API接入教程实操教程 是什么
Mari Bank数字银行账户API 指的是 Mari Bank 为其企业客户提供的程序化访问接口,允许外部系统(如ERP、财务系统、电商平台)通过安全协议直接调用其数字银行账户的核心功能。这类API通常属于开放银行(Open Banking)体系的一部分,旨在实现资金流与信息流的自动化集成。
关键词解释
- API(Application Programming Interface):应用程序接口,是两个软件系统之间通信的规则集合。在跨境电商场景中,常用于连接店铺、物流、支付和银行系统。
- 数字银行账户:由持牌金融机构或虚拟银行提供的无实体网点的对公账户,支持在线开户、多币种收付、实时结算等能力。
- 接入:指将第三方系统与API提供方建立技术连接,并通过认证授权后调用其服务的过程。
- 实操教程:强调该内容聚焦于具体操作步骤、代码示例和调试方法,而非理论介绍。
它能解决哪些问题
- 手动对账效率低 → 自动获取交易流水,减少人工导出Excel比对时间。
- 批量付款操作繁琐 → 支持通过API发起批量跨境付款指令,提升运营效率。
- 资金状态不可视 → 实时同步余额与交易状态,便于现金流预测。
- 多平台资金分散 → 统一接口聚合多个店铺/站点的资金数据。
- 财务系统断点多 → 与ERP、记账软件打通,实现“订单-发货-收款-报税”闭环。
- 异常交易响应慢 → 设置回调通知(Webhook),及时感知入账变动。
- 人工操作易出错 → 系统间自动流转数据,降低人为失误风险。
- 审计追溯困难 → 所有API调用留痕,满足合规与内控要求。
怎么用/怎么开通/怎么选择
API接入标准流程(6步法)
- 确认使用资格:确保已在Mari Bank成功开立企业数字银行账户,并完成KYC审核。部分功能可能需要额外申请权限(如批量付款)。
- 登录开发者门户:进入Mari Bank官方提供的Developer Console或API管理后台(具体入口以官网为准)。
- 创建应用并获取凭证:填写应用名称、用途描述,系统生成Client ID 和 Client Secret,用于后续身份认证。
- 配置安全策略:设置IP白名单、启用TLS 1.2+加密、配置签名算法(通常为HMAC-SHA256)、绑定回调地址(Webhook URL)。
- 在沙箱环境测试:使用测试账号调用模拟接口,验证余额查询、交易列表、单笔/批量付款等核心接口是否正常响应。
- 提交审核并上线:完成测试后提交生产环境开通申请,通过后替换为正式Endpoint和Token,开始真实交易调用。
技术对接关键点
- 请求头必须包含:
Authorization: Bearer {access_token} - 所有请求体建议使用JSON格式,时间戳字段精度至秒,且偏差不超过5分钟。
- 签名生成方式通常为:对请求参数按字典序排序后拼接字符串,再用Client Secret进行HMAC加密。
- 建议采用OAuth 2.0协议获取临时访问令牌(Access Token),避免长期暴露密钥。
- 接收Webhook通知时需校验签名,并返回HTTP 200状态码防止重试。
费用/成本通常受哪些因素影响
- 账户类型(基础户 vs 高级户)
- 月度API调用量(是否有免费额度)
- 调用频率限制(高频调用可能需付费升级)
- 是否启用Webhook实时推送
- 跨币种交易处理次数
- 批量付款笔数与金额区间
- 是否涉及SWIFT或其他清算网络
- 技术支持等级(标准支持 vs 专属客户经理)
- 是否需要定制化开发协助
- 所在国家/地区的监管附加成本
为了拿到准确报价/成本,你通常需要准备以下信息:
- 公司注册地与实际运营地
- 预计月均调用次数
- 主要使用的API接口类型(查询类、付款类、通知类)
- 是否已有技术开发团队
- 是否需要SLA保障(如99.9%可用性)
- 历史交易规模与峰值并发需求
常见坑与避坑清单
- 未做时区统一:服务器时间与UTC不同步导致签名失效,建议强制使用NTP校准。
- 忽略分页逻辑:交易记录接口默认只返回前50条,需循环调用next_page_token获取全部数据。
- 硬编码密钥:将Client Secret写死在代码中,一旦泄露需立即重置。
- 未处理异步结果:某些付款指令为异步执行,仅返回受理编号,需轮询状态或依赖Webhook。
- 跳过沙箱测试:直接在生产环境调试可能导致误操作真实资金。
- 未监控Rate Limit:超出调用频率会被限流,影响业务连续性,建议加入退避重试机制。
- 回调地址不可达:Webhook接收端未部署SSL证书或防火墙拦截POST请求。
- 参数缺失或类型错误:例如amount应为整数分单位而非小数元单位。
- 权限颗粒度过粗:一个应用申请了全部权限,不符合最小权限原则,存在安全隐患。
- 日志记录不完整:发生争议时无法提供完整的请求/响应原始数据作为证据。
FAQ(常见问题)
- Mari Bank数字银行账户API靠谱吗/正规吗/是否合规?
Mari Bank若为持牌金融机构或受监管的虚拟银行,则其API服务具备合规基础。具体需核实其金融牌照类型及所在司法辖区的开放银行政策。所有数据传输应符合GDPR或当地隐私法规。 - Mari Bank数字银行账户API适合哪些卖家/平台/地区/类目?
主要适用于已规模化运营的中国跨境卖家,特别是使用自建站+ERP组合、或在Amazon、Shopify、Shopee等平台有多个店铺需集中管理资金的企业。目前支持主体为中国大陆注册公司的可能性较高,具体支持范围以官方说明为准。 - Mari Bank数字银行账户API怎么开通/注册/接入/购买?需要哪些资料?
开通流程一般包括:企业营业执照、法人身份证、公司章程、实际控制人信息、业务模式说明、API使用目的文档。技术侧需提供应用名称、回调URL、IP出口地址等。最终所需材料以Mari Bank开户页面或客户经理反馈为准。 - Mari Bank数字银行账户API费用怎么计算?影响因素有哪些?
费用结构通常包含账户管理费、API调用费、交易手续费三部分。具体计价方式取决于调用量层级、功能模块开通情况以及合作谈判结果,建议索取详细价目表并与商务代表确认阶梯定价规则。 - Mari Bank数字银行账户API常见失败原因是什么?如何排查?
常见原因包括:签名错误、timestamp超时、access_token过期、参数缺失、IP不在白名单、请求频率超限。排查建议:查看返回error_code与message;检查请求头完整性;打印原始请求日志;对照API文档逐项核对;使用Postman模拟请求。 - 使用/接入后遇到问题第一步做什么?
第一步应记录完整的请求时间、URL、headers、body及响应内容(含HTTP状态码),然后查阅Mari Bank开发者文档中的错误码说明。若无法定位,通过官方支持渠道提交工单,并附上脱敏后的日志片段。 - Mari Bank数字银行账户API和替代方案相比优缺点是什么?
相比传统网银U盾操作,API优势在于自动化程度高、可集成性强;相比其他数字银行(如Wise Business、Revolut Business、Nium),Mari Bank可能在本地化服务、中文支持、对中国卖家友好度上有差异化表现,但生态成熟度和技术稳定性需实测验证。 - 新手最容易忽略的点是什么?
最容易忽略的是沙箱与生产环境的隔离、签名算法细节实现、回调通知的幂等性处理以及定期更新证书和密钥的安全实践。建议建立标准化的API对接Checklist。
相关关键词推荐
关联词条
活动
服务
百科
问答
文章
社群
跨境企业

